A PC? In a Dreamcast?

That’s right, this guy gutted his Dreamcast (It’s ok… He bought a broken one on eBay), to fit it out with a VIA EPIA 800 Mini-ITX motherboard, a 20GB notebook hard drive and 512mb of PC133 SDRAM. The intention of course being to turn it into a PC.

What would have made this project cooler is if the GD-ROM drive still worked, but alas to save space it had to be dropped… The PSU also has to sit outside the case due to space requirements (which is understandable), but it still makes for a very cool mod. He even rigged up the power switch and corresponding LED! Nice touch, I thought.
